Мы поможем в написании ваших работ!



ЗНАЕТЕ ЛИ ВЫ?

Триггерные устройства. Классификация. RS-, JK-, D- и T-триггеры и способы их описания.

Поиск

Триггеры — элементарные автоматы, содержащие собственно элемент памяти (фиксатор) и схему управления. Фиксатор строится на двух инверторах, связанных друг с другом "накрест", так что выход одного соединен с входом другого. Такое соединение дает цепь с двумя устойчивыми состояниями (рис. 36.1.). Действительно, если на выходе инвертора 1 имеется логический ноль, то он обеспечивает на выходе инвертора 2 логическую единицу, благодаря которой сам и существует. То же согласование сигналов имеет место и для второго состояния, когда инвертор 1 находится в единице, а инвертор 2 — в нуле. Любое из двух состояний может существовать неограниченно долго.

Рис. 36.1. Схемы фиксаторов с входами управления на элементах ИЛИ-НЕ и И-НЕ.

Установочные сигналы показаны на рис. 36.1 штриховыми линиями. Буквой R латинского алфавита (от Reset) обозначен сигнал установки триггера в ноль (сброса), а буквой S (от Set) — сигнал установки в состояние логической единицы (установки). Состояние триггера считывается по значению прямого выхода, обозначаемого как Q. Чаще всего триггер имеет и второй выход с инверсным сигналом Q.

Классификация. Классификация триггеров проводится по признакам логического функционирования и способу записи информации (рис. 36.2).

Рис. 36.2. Классификация триггеров, используемых в практической схемотехнике.

1. По логическому функционированию различают триггеры типов RS, D, T, JK и др. Кроме того, используются комбинированные триггеры, в которых совмещаются одновременно несколько типов, и триггеры со сложной входной логикой (группами входов, связанных между собой логическими зависимостями). Триггер типа RS имеет два входа — установки в единицу (S) и установки в ноль (R). Одновременная подача сигналов установки S и сброса R не допускается (эта комбинация сигналов называется запрещенной). Триггер типа D (от слова Delay — задержка) имеет один вход. Его состояние повторяет входной сигнал, но с задержкой, определяемой тактовым сигналом. Триггер типа Т изменяет свое состояние каждый раз при поступлении входного сигнала. Имеет один вход, называется триггером со счетным входом или счетным триггером. Триггер типа JK универсален, имеет входы установки (J) и сброса (К), подобные входам

триггера RS. В отличие от последнего, допускает ситуацию с одновременной подачей сигналов на оба эти входа (J = К = 1). В этом режиме работает как счетный триггер относительно третьего (тактового) входа. В комбинированных триггерах совмещаются несколько режимов. Триггер типа RST — счетный триггер, имеющий также входы установки и сброса.

2. По способу записи информации различают асинхронные (нетактируемые) и синхронные (тактируемые) триггеры. В нетактируемых переход в новое состояние вызывается непосредственно изменениями входных информационных сигналов. В тактируемых, имеющих специальный вход, переход происходит только при подаче на этот вход тактовых сигналов. Тактовые сигналы называют также синхронизирующими, исполнительными, командными и т. д. Обозначаются они буквой С (от слова Clock).

3. По характеру процесса переключения триггеры делятся на одноступенчатые и двухступенчатые. В одноступенчатом триггере переключение в новое состояние происходит сразу, в двухступенчатом — по этапам. Двухступенчатые триггеры состоят из входной и выходной ступеней. Переход в новое состояние происходит в обеих ступенях поочередно. Один из уровней тактового сигнала разрешает прием информации во входную ступень при неизменном состоянии выходной ступени. Другой уровень

 

тактового сигнала разрешает передачу нового состояния из входной ступени в выходную.

4. По способу восприятия тактовых сигналов триггеры делятся на управляемые уровнем и управляемые фронтом. Управление уровнем означает, что при одном уровне тактового сигнала триггер воспринимает входные сигналы и реагирует на них, а при другом не воспринимает и остается в неизменном состоянии. При управлении фронтом разрешение на переключение дается только в момент перепада тактового сигнала (на его фронте или спаде). В остальное время независимо от уровня тактового сигнала триггер не воспринимает входные сигналы и остается в неизменном состоянии.

Способы описания триггеров. Логическое функционирование триггеров описывается способами, принятыми для автоматов вообще: таблицами истинности, картами Карно, характеристическими уравнениями, диаграммами состояний, "словарями" (иной формой диаграмм состояний).

Таблицу истинности триггера JK можно записать в полном (табл. 36.1) или сокращенном виде (табл. 36.2). Через Qh обозначено новое состояние триггера (после переключения).

Карта Карно для JK-триггера показана на рис. 36.3. Из нее можно получить характеристическое уравнение триггера QH = JQ\/QK.

Переведя уравнение в логический базис элементов, на которых строится триггер, получим структурное уравнение триггера, определяющее конфигурацию его схемы.

Рис. 36.3. Карта Карно для JK-триггера

Диаграмма состояний (рис. 36.4, а) отражает наличие у триггера двух устойчивых состояний и условия перехода из одного состояния в другое. Словарь триггера (табл. 36.3) дает ту же информацию в аналитической форме и является инструментом проектирования схем, содержащих триггеры.

Рис.36.4

Для D-триггера сокращенная таблица истинности дана в табл. 3.4, а словарь в табл. 3.5. Характеристическое уравнение триггера QH = D.

Важным способом описания функционирования триггеров (как и других автоматов) являются временные диаграммы, отражающие не только логическое функционирование схемы, но и ее поведение во времени. Это поведение другими способами описания работы триггеров не отображается, и поэтому в ряде случаев временные диаграммы незаменимы.



Поделиться:


Последнее изменение этой страницы: 2016-09-20; просмотров: 1058; Нарушение авторского права страницы; Мы поможем в написании вашей работы!

inf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 3.141.21.199 (0.01 с.)